    Thanks guys
    Yes I checked for a drain fault…there was a radio fault which was draining the battery…I fixed that and fully charged the batt,the car was then ok for 6 weeks.
    The drain originally was 0.11 amps,after fixing radio connection fault it was down to 0.01 amp (less than my car which is 0.04 !).
    I think she just does not do enough miles to ‘top up’ the battery (alternator chucks out 14.5 volts when required).
    B130 is the Oxford charger very simple ? I have also been recommended the Ctek xs3600 which has no settings to adjust (ie completely ‘auto’)…she is not tech minded so trying to keep simple and foolproof.

    regards baz

    very simple, just switch it car setting and away you go.
